Transaction edea8045fa7717d4c37c5da8e3eb6f9adbc2b620c4d1fc182ad682343a35cedc

15 Input
1 Outputs
  • edea8045fa7717d4c37c5da8e3eb6f9adbc2b620c4d1fc182ad682343a35cedc:0
  • value  10461647
    address  329rgp1kzeHymTtghoVCpEAGjrWLyhZX7M